## 2.9.0 — Changed defaults

The Vellumtrack proctoring queue now assigns reviewers by exam start time rather than submission order, and the idle reassignment window drops from 20 minutes to 8. Candidates stuck in review should clear faster; expect fewer escalations about stalled sessions. Regional queues inherit the new defaults listed below.

settings of kahip-bagef:
WENAEL_HOST=wenael.lumiclabs.internal
WENAEL_PORT=11211

Account recovery — ContrastScope audit portal. Plugin authors locked out of the audit portal lose access to their contrast reports and WCAG scoring history. Do not create a new account; duplicate accounts break the audit trail linking your plugin to its past color-contrast results. Instead, use the self-service recovery flow from the portal login page. It will prompt for your plugin slug and the audit-tier recovery passphrase. For plugins enrolled in the shared evaluation tier, the passphrase is provided below.

unlock words, fawig-bagef: olidor-holir-istox-holath-tamys-quenion-giliel

Quarterly Planning Note — Cash-Flow Forecast, Board Copy. Merrowfield Ltd projects positive operating cash flow across all three months of next quarter. Receivables collection has improved to 42 days. The Calder warehouse fit-out remains the largest planned outflow. No facility drawdown is anticipated. Contingency stands at eight weeks of operating cost. The confidential note on forward plans appears below.

internal memo for bawep-haweg: Zorvanox Systems is in early talks to buy Weniusek Systems for about $23.3 million. The Ralax launch date is October 4, and nothing goes to the press before then.

# Flaglight Rollouts — Approvals

Quick version for on-call: any rollout touching more than 5% of traffic needs an approval in Flaglight before the ramp continues. Kill switches don't need approval — just flip them and note it in the incident channel. Scheduled ramps pause automatically if error budget burns hot. If you're stuck at 2 a.m. with a pending approval, there's one person authorized to override, and that's the approver below.

account owner for tagep-bafof: Norael Gilax Juleth